Just wondering if anyone more experienced out there could suggest a recommended limit for total JS resources in a web app. I want to make sure I'm not overloading my bandwidth.

我目前在两个.js文件之间传播350到400kb(未经过限制)。这不包括jQuery&来自Google CDN的jQuery UI。

I'm currently around 350 - 400kb spread between two .js files (unminified). This is not including jQuery & jQuery UI from Google CDN.




I suppose there isn't really a recommended "file size" per-say.

更多建议的整个页面加载时间,包括所有css,图像,javascript ,渲染时间等等太长时间,人们会失去兴趣,但这实际上取决于你的内容,即如果它是人们所追求的非常具体的内容,那么他​​们将等待更长时间,但如果你经营一个电子商务网站,你的竞争对手只需点击一下,然后页面加载时间非常重要。

More a recommended length of time for your entire page to load, including all css, images, javascript, rendering time etc. Too long and people are going to loose interest, but it really depends on your content i.e. if it's very specific content that people are after, then they will wait for longer, but if your running an e-commerce site and your competition is only a click away, then page-load times are very important.


I suppose the answer is make your files as small as possible and your site load as fast as possible. But this is going to be a classic return on investment question, if your running an e-commerce site, a faster loading site could lead to more sales?

但要尝试并回答你的问题,400KB对我来说似乎有点沉重。作为一般的经验法则,您希望瞄准 ,以便开始显示页面的2秒加载时间 - 至少给出响应给你的用户。

But to try and answer your question, 400KB seems a little heavy to me. As a general rule of thumb, you want to aim for a sub 2 second load time of the page beginning to be visible - to at least give a response to your user.

You can also run Y-Slow a firebug add-on, or numerous other speed tests to analyse and give recommendations.


Google's Page Speed site is a more contemporary approach to page speed.

